Strauss Group Ltd. (TLV: STRS)
Israel flag Israel · Delayed Price · Currency is ILS · Price in ILA
7,098.00
+96.00 (1.37%)
Dec 22, 2024, 2:59 PM IDT

Strauss Group Ratios and Metrics

Millions ILS.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
8,1627,96310,84511,26511,19112,263
Upgrade
Market Cap Growth
-25.74%-26.57%-3.73%0.66%-8.74%26.38%
Upgrade
Enterprise Value
11,01310,63913,16413,12813,09614,502
Upgrade
Last Close Price
70.0266.2190.1791.4088.5194.99
Upgrade
PE Ratio
24.3116.32169.4618.5021.0022.84
Upgrade
Forward PE
10.0914.1620.4218.5518.3421.02
Upgrade
PS Ratio
1.171.171.781.851.912.15
Upgrade
PB Ratio
2.652.404.034.214.605.05
Upgrade
P/TBV Ratio
3.503.746.626.727.858.68
Upgrade
P/FCF Ratio
19.7624.502711.3317.6626.2724.98
Upgrade
P/OCF Ratio
8.5311.6135.3313.1918.3518.25
Upgrade
PEG Ratio
1.191.191.191.191.191.19
Upgrade
EV/Sales Ratio
1.571.572.162.162.232.55
Upgrade
EV/EBITDA Ratio
13.3014.2236.4714.1013.9918.98
Upgrade
EV/EBIT Ratio
21.1818.5470.0220.1420.0923.81
Upgrade
EV/FCF Ratio
26.6732.743291.0820.5830.7429.54
Upgrade
Debt / Equity Ratio
0.880.790.970.770.901.00
Upgrade
Debt / EBITDA Ratio
4.383.065.682.222.352.88
Upgrade
Debt / FCF Ratio
7.208.09653.503.245.164.93
Upgrade
Asset Turnover
0.820.870.860.930.900.89
Upgrade
Inventory Turnover
5.155.515.776.156.526.09
Upgrade
Quick Ratio
0.560.630.540.790.840.80
Upgrade
Current Ratio
0.851.020.881.171.201.12
Upgrade
Return on Equity (ROE)
12.58%18.45%4.36%26.63%24.64%25.41%
Upgrade
Return on Assets (ROA)
2.71%4.60%1.66%6.21%6.27%5.93%
Upgrade
Return on Capital (ROIC)
3.73%6.38%2.34%8.70%8.60%8.07%
Upgrade
Earnings Yield
4.86%6.13%0.59%5.41%4.76%4.38%
Upgrade
FCF Yield
5.97%4.08%0.04%5.66%3.81%4.00%
Upgrade
Dividend Yield
3.31%3.50%-2.73%3.31%1.64%
Upgrade
Payout Ratio
80.36%-465.63%55.83%33.77%37.24%
Upgrade
Buyback Yield / Dilution
0.14%0.17%-0.17%0.17%-0.17%-0.86%
Upgrade
Total Shareholder Return
3.45%3.68%-0.17%2.90%3.14%0.77%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.